Members johanwastaken Posted May 16, 2008 Members Share Posted May 16, 2008 I haven't tried too many different brands or types but generally I've had better experiences with industrial velcro. I bought some general-use velcro for my latest board and it wasn't just expensive, but also extremely bad. My pedals stay where they are sort of but they can still be mover around with no problems whatsoever. My SMMH was mounted with small pieces of industrial velcro on the four rubber feet on my earlier board and it sat just fine. Almost impossible to get of. Now I have a whole strip of velcro which covers the whole width of the pedal and maybe 1/4 of the height and it barely stays where it is when I turn it on or off. Going to buy some new velcro from Ebay or something. If anyone of you have got recommendations, please tell me. Thinking of something which is maybe 1" high. Members Rogueweez Posted May 16, 2008 Members Share Posted May 16, 2008 I took the rubber feet off, put the screws back in, put velcro on the bottom, and used a small piece of plywood with velcro on both sides and attached it to the bottom of the rat offset from the battery screw. It sits a little tall, but it's stable and secure.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
